New Maintenance Request System Is Here
The Facilities team is excited to announce that our new maintenance ticketing system, Limble, has officially launched! You will see QR codes around campus that offer you a quick and easy way to submit a maintenance request. Scan the unique building code with your phone’s camera to bring up a new ticket. Share the details of your request and add a photo of the problem for clarity. When the ticket has been completed, a member of the team can submit a response letting you know the issue has been resolved. For questions or feedback, please email maintenance@luthersem.edu.
